Understanding Your Skin Tone

Identifying your undertones is the first step in selecting the right makeup products. Black and African skin tones can range from deep espresso to warm caramel, each with unique undertones. These can be broadly categorized into three groups: cool, warm, and neutral. A quick test to determine your undertone involves checking the veins on your wrist: blue veins suggest a cool undertone, green indicates a warm undertone, and a mix of both hints at a neutral tone.

Foundation Application

Choosing the right foundation is crucial. Look for formulations that offer a rich pigment and a range of shades specifically designed for darker skin tones. Brands like Fenty Beauty and NARS have gained popularity for their inclusive ranges. For application, consider using a damp beauty sponge for a seamless finish. Start with a small amount and build coverage as needed to avoid a cakey look.

Highlighting and Contouring

Highlighting and contouring can enhance your natural features beautifully. Opt for cream products, as they blend seamlessly into the skin. For highlighting, choose shades that are a few shades lighter than your foundation with golden or bronze undertones. When contouring, select a shade that is just a few shades darker, focusing on the hollows of your cheeks, jawline, and forehead to create dimension.

Eye Makeup Techniques

The eyes are often the focal point of any makeup look. For Black and African skin tones, vibrant colours can pop beautifully. Rich jewel tones such as emerald greens, royal blues, and warm oranges lend themselves well to a stunning eye look. Don't shy away from experimenting with graphic liners or bold lashes that can add drama and flair to your appearance.

Choosing the Right Lip Colour

Lips can dramatically change your makeup game. Deep berry, plum, and classic red shades often complement darker skin tones beautifully. For a softer look, nude shades with warm undertones can be incredibly flattering. Always remember to line your lips, as this not only defines the shape but also prevents feathering of the lipstick.

Makeup Removal and Skin Care

After a long day, removing your makeup properly is vital for maintaining healthy skin. Use a gentle cleanser designed for your skin type, followed by a hydrating toner. Incorporate a good moisturiser into your routine to keep your skin supple and radiant. Regular exfoliation can also help in maintaining an even skin tone.
